> gives me an error as --- Permanent input output error occured in the
> display file

Look in the job log.  The 'Permanent error' is the escape message; the
one that terminates the program.  Before it is issued there is probably
at least one other message, a diagnostic message.  That message will
probably help you decipher what is happening.

When posting a system message, position the cursor on the message and
press F1.  The message ID (like CPF2105) is helpful to post along with
the text.
